Adapalene (A Retinoid)

Adapalene is a third-generation topical retinoid, a derivative of Vitamin A, widely recognized for its potent comedolytic and anti-inflammatory properties. Unlike older retinoids, Adapalene is often better tolerated, making it a staple in modern acne treatment regimens. Its mechanism of action is complex and targets several key factors contributing to acne development:

  • Comedolytic Action: Adapalene normalizes the differentiation of follicular epithelial cells, preventing the formation of microcomedones – the precursor lesions of acne. It reduces the stickiness of cells lining the hair follicles, thereby inhibiting the blockage of sebaceous glands. This keratolytic action helps to clear existing comedones (blackheads and whiteheads) and prevents new ones from forming.
  • Anti-inflammatory Properties: Adapalene modulates cellular differentiation and keratinization, and also possesses significant anti-inflammatory effects. It interferes with the inflammatory cascade by reducing the activity of specific inflammatory mediators, which helps to calm redness and swelling associated with inflammatory acne lesions (papules and pustules).
  • Cell Turnover Promotion: By encouraging faster cell turnover, Adapalene helps to exfoliate the skin, leading to a smoother texture and an improvement in the overall appearance of the skin. This accelerated cell renewal also aids in the fading of post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ation (PIH) – the dark spots left behind after acne lesions heal.

Based on dermatology research, clinical studies have consistently shown Adapalene to be highly effective, with many patients experiencing significant improvement in both inflammatory and non-inflammatory acne lesions. For instance, studies often report a substantial reduction in total lesion count, sometimes up to 60-70%, within 8-12 weeks of consistent use.

Azelaic Acid

Azelaic Acid is another powerhouse ingredient frequently found in effective skincare solutions for acne-prone skin. It's a naturally occurring dicarboxylic acid with a broad spectrum of action that makes it particularly versatile for treating acne and related concerns:

  • Antibacterial Properties: Azelaic Acid exhibits strong antibacterial properties against Propionibacterium acnes (now known as Cutibacterium acnes) and Staphylococcus epidermidis, two bacteria commonly implicated in the development of acne. By reducing the bacterial load on the skin, it helps to decrease inflammation and prevent new breakouts.
  • Keratolytic and Comedolytic Effect: Similar to retinoids, Azelaic Acid also has a mild keratolytic action, helping to normalize the keratinization process within the hair follicles. This prevents the formation of comedones and aids in clearing existing blockages in the sebaceous glands, contributing to clearer pores.
  • Anti-inflammatory Action: Azelaic Acid possesses significant anti-inflammatory capabilities, making it effective in reducing the redness and swelling associated with inflammatory acne. It can also help to soothe irritated skin.
  • Hyperpigmentation Reduction: A unique benefit of Azelaic Acid is its ability to inhibit tyrosinase, an enzyme crucial for melanin production. This makes it highly effective in reducing post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ation (PIH) and melasma, helping to even out skin tone and fade acne marks, a common concern for individuals with acne-prone skin.

Clinical observations have demonstrated Azelaic Acid's efficacy in reducing inflammatory lesions and improving skin texture, often with a good tolerability profile, making it suitable even for those with sensitive skin who might find other actives too harsh. Its dual action against both acne and hyperpigmentation makes it a valuable component of a comprehensive skincare regimen.

How to Use: Step-by-Step Application Guide

Proper application is paramount to maximizing the effectiveness of EXELDERM KREM and minimizing potential side effects. Always follow these guidelines unless otherwise directed by your dermatologist. For best results as an anti-acne treatment, consistency is key.

  1. Cleanse: Begin by washing your face with a gentle, pH-balanced cleanser. Avoid harsh scrubs or abrasive cleansers, as these can irritate the skin and worsen acne. Pat your skin dry gently with a clean towel.
  2. Dry: Ensure your skin is completely dry before application. Waiting 5-10 minutes after washing, especially if using after a shower, helps prevent irritation and ensures better absorption of the product. Applying active ingredients to damp skin can increase their penetration too rapidly, leading to increased irritation.
  3. Apply: Dispense a pea-sized amount of EXELDERM KREM onto your fingertip. This small amount is typically sufficient for the entire face. Dot the cream onto affected areas (e.g., forehead, nose, chin, cheeks) and gently spread it in a thin, even layer. Avoid rubbing aggressively.
  4. Frequency: For most individuals, especially when starting, apply once daily in the evening. This allows the active ingredients to work overnight. If your skin tolerates it well after a few weeks, your dermatologist might suggest increasing frequency to twice daily, but always monitor your skin's reaction.
  5. Follow-up: Allow the product to absorb fully for about 10-15 minutes. After absorption, apply a lightweight, oil-free, non-comedogenic moisturizer. This step is crucial for combating potential dryness and supporting the skin's barrier function, especially when using potent ingredients.
  6. Sun protection: This is a critical step, especially when using active ingredients like retinoids or azelaic acid, which can increase sun sensitivity. Every morning, ap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en with an SPF of 30 or higher, even on cloudy days. Reapply as needed, particularly after sweating or swimming.

Pro tip from dermatologists: Introduce EXELDERM KREM gradually to minimize initial irritation, often referred to as "retinization." Start by applying it just three times a week for the first two weeks (e.g., Monday, Wednesday, Friday), then increase to every other night, and eventually to nightly as your skin acclimates. This buffering approach significantly improves tolerability.

Safety, Side Effects, and Precautions

As a pharmaceutical-grade anti-acne treatment, EXELDERM KREM is formulated for efficacy, but like all potent topical medications, it can come with potential side effects. Understanding these and knowing when to seek professional advice is crucial for safe and effective use. This information is based on dermatology research and clinical observations.

Common side effects (usually mild and temporary, especially during the initial adaptation phase):

  • Dryness, peeling, or flaking: This is one of the most common side effects, particularly when using retinoids or other strong exfoliants. It can usually be managed effectively by consistently applying a good quality, oil-free moisturizer after the product has absorbed, and by gradually introducing the product into your routine.
  • Slight redness or tingling at the application site: A mild sensation of warmth, tingling, or slight redness is also common, especially when first starting treatment. This usually subsides as your skin adjusts to the product.
  • Increased sun sensitivity: Active ingredients in EXELDERM KREM can make your skin more susceptible to sunburn. This makes daily, diligent use of a broad-spectrum SPF 30+ sunscreen absolutely critical, even on cloudy days or during brief sun exposure.

When to stop and consult a dermatologist:

  • Severe burning, blistering, intense itching, or allergic reaction: If you experience any severe or persistent irritation that goes beyond mild dryness or tingling, such as intense burning, blistering, significant swelling, or an extensive rash, discontinue use immediately and seek urgent medical advice. These could be signs of an allergic reaction or excessive irritation.
  • Worsening acne after 12 weeks: If your acne continues to worsen or shows no signs of improvement after 12 weeks of consistent and correct use, it's time to consult a dermatologist. Your condition may require a different treatment approach, a stronger concentration, or a combination therapy.
  • No improvement despite proper use: Similarly, if you see no discernible improvement in your skin after the recommended treatment period, a professional assessment is warranted to re-evaluate your skincare regimen.

Always patch test new products: Before applying EXELDERM KREM to your entire face, apply a small amount to an inconspicuous area of skin (e.g., behind the ear or on a small spot on your jawline) for a few days to check for any adverse reactions. If pregnant, nursing, or currently on prescription acne medications (such as oral isotretinoin, topical tretinoin, or others), it is imperative to consult your dermatologist or healthcare provider before using EXELDERM KREM to ensure it is safe and appropriate for your specific situation.
